Transaction 051265ff99db7660a3377720e45d42422e6e3b9dfce41655d6a5553f49012e58
1 Input
1 Outputs
- 051265ff99db7660a3377720e45d42422e6e3b9dfce41655d6a5553f49012e58:0
value 1521575
address 36fcjtzy7XCjR8XDHdkDg9Rt2YxsVyhYSo